Output 64d383786e3111c9326ac4ede0a556f133d1f2debe1b1cd61e962efcf84ec15c:1

value
536138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4629c908dd9905f1aecbd638750bcbd0d5bfd20 OP_EQUAL
address
3M41Js6bVs2gsLMA2bAyBcYunnjrvB5uf6
transaction
64d383786e3111c9326ac4ede0a556f133d1f2debe1b1cd61e962efcf84ec15c
spent
true